AMS Announces New SCP Deputy Administrator

Sonia Jimenez

Last week Secretary Perdue announced organizational changes in USDA, several of which impacted AMS. Yesterday, AMS announced that Sonia Jimenez will be the new Deputy Administrator for the Specialty Crops Program beginning on September 17.  Sonia began her USDA career over 25 years ago as a Marketing Specialist with AMS, supporting the Agency’s Marketing Order and Research and Promotion Divisions.   She then moved to the Foreign Agricultural Service, where she worked for eight years.  She returned to AMS in 2006 as the Director of the Promotion and Economics Division, and in 2013 she served as the Agency’s acting Deputy Associate Administrator. Sonia spent the last three years as Deputy Administrator for the AMS Management and Analysis Program.  Dr. Melissa Bailey and Christopher Purdy will continue as Associate Deputy Administrators.

Sonia holds a Master of Business Administration from the Inter-American University of Puerto Rico and a bachelor’s degree in Business Administration from the University of Puerto Rico.   She is looking forward to joining SCP or as she put it, coming "back home” to SCP.
